
Zyrtec for Food Allergies
What is Zyrtec?
Zyrtec is an antihistamine medication commonly used to treat various types of allergies, including food allergies. It works by blocking the action of histamine, a chemical released by the body during an allergic reaction. When you take Zyrtec, it helps to reduce the symptoms of an allergic reaction, such as itching, swelling, and hives.
How Does Zyrtec Help with Food Allergies?
Food allergies occur when the body’s immune system reacts to a specific food as if it were a threat. This reaction can cause a range of symptoms, from mild discomfort to life-threatening anaphylaxis. Zyrtec can help alleviate symptoms of food allergies, such as:
- Itching and hives
- Swelling of the face, lips, tongue, or throat
- Stomach cramps
- Diarrhea
- Vomiting
When to Use Zyrtec for Food Allergies
Zyrtec is not a cure for food allergies, but it can help manage symptoms. If you have a food allergy, it’s essential to work with your healthcare provider to develop a treatment plan. Zyrtec may be prescribed as part of this plan, especially if you experience severe or frequent reactions. Always follow your healthcare provider’s instructions for taking Zyrtec, and be sure to inform them of any other medications you’re taking.
